The confirmed delivery of the first J-10C fighters to Uzbekistan Air Force has represented the most significant milestone in for the service since its creation following the disintegration of the Soviet Union, as it moves to phase Soviet-era combat aircraft out of service. Reports indicate that Uzbekistan has placed orders for 24 J-10C fighters, the first two of which were delivered in July, which will allow it to fully phase its Soviet-built MiG-29s out of service. The MiG-29 and its heavier counterpart the Su-27 have formed the backbone of the Uzbekistan Air Force for most of the past 35 years, although Su-27s were phased out of service some time in the early 2020s due to their high operational costs.

The contrast between the J-10C and Uzbekistan’s MiG-29s is particularly substantial because the two aircraft belong to very different technological generations. The MiG-29 was designed in the Soviet Union during the 1970s as a highly manoeuvrable air-superiority fighter intended primarily for operations relatively close to friendly airbases and ground-controlled interception networks. The J-10C, by contrast, was developed as a modern multirole fighter incorporating an AESA radar, digital avionics, datalinks satellite communications and access to cutting edge weaponry.

While the MiG-29 was designed with considerable modernisation potential, and was in the late 1980s in many respects the most capable light or medium weight fighter type in the world, the program received only minimal funding after the Soviet Union’s disintegration, resulting in a slow rate of improvements. While the modern MiG-29M and its derivative the MiG-35 are far more capable than Soviet era variants, their capabilities are significantly less advanced than those of the J-10C, reflecting both their lower priority status within the Russian defence sector, and China’s increasingly vast technological lead over Russia.

While the J-10C has a considerable advantage over the MiG-29M and MiG-35, this is more overwhelming when compared to Uzbekistan’s obsolete MiG-29s. The biggest single improvement is arguably the radar, as Uzbek MiG-29s integrate a radar with an architecture that dates back several decades, whereas the J-10C introduced an active electronically scanned array radar. AESA technology allows the fighter to rapidly scan large volumes of airspace, track multiple targets and maintain greater resistance to electronic countermeasures than older mechanically scanned systems. It can also improve detection and tracking of smaller or low-flying targets, making the J-10C substantially more versatile in both air-to-air and air-to-ground missions.
The difference becomes even more important when the radar is considered as part of a complete combat system rather than in isolation. The J-10C’s sensors can be connected through modern datalinks, allowing information from other aircraft and potentially ground-based sensors to contribute to its tactical picture. This reduces the need for the pilot to rely exclusively on what the fighter’s own radar can detect. An older MiG-29’s ability to participate in a modern networked air war is much more constrained.

The J-10C also gives Uzbekistan access to a dramatically more capable beyond-visual-range air-combat system, with the PL-15 missile combining a range of close to 300 kilometres, with an AESA radar seeker, that latter which provides advantages in target acquisition, resistance to countermeasures and terminal engagement. The missile is among the most capable in the world. The PL-10 missile integrated for visual range combat has high-off-boresight capabilities with few rivals in the world, and while the MiG-29’s R-73 missile was world leading when introduced into service four decades ago, it has today been comfortably surpassed by newer Chinese technologies.
